    I use Instagram almost entirely for personal enjoyment, although I have used images I’ve taken for blog posts and other material. (See the last resource for free and cheap stock photo sites for your blog.)

    However, I know some people and brands use it to build an audience.

    My 10 year old is on it now, so I follow all her followers to make sure they’re friends, and not creeps.

    One girl who’s a family friend gets over 100 likes on each pic she posts! Argh! A good “engagement” for me is 10 likes.

    So I ran into her the other day and asked her what she does. She gave me one really good tip:

    Take a screen capture of someone else’s feed and upload that as a new Instagram pic, then tell everyone to follow that person.

    This type of selfless promotion gets people to bend over backwards to like and comment on her pics. 

    Great tip I thought, so I’m sharing it here.
